Transaction 98654f5c5cb61ab3ea16ea7e1570c688a60d884debf7bd09e69a7fac69c67932
1 Input
1 Output
-
98654f5c5cb61ab3ea16ea7e1570c688a60d884debf7bd09e69a7fac69c67932:0
- value
- 1808541
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 66d1f6957c57a071586d71622e14179524a8ad31 OP_EQUAL
- address
- 3B4gNcNQp5yKYaQdFezahaAYfRyi9dSzCm